RARE 19TH CENTURY INDIAN BIRCH BARK QUILL DECORATED CANOE. The totally handmade root-lashed canoe is ornamented on each side with sprigs (probably representing balsam boughs), maple leaves and a beaver. The canoe has a wonderful old attic patina to it and a very desirable look. SIZE: 34″ long. CONDITION: Both tips of the canoe have edge damage and also very minor quill loss on some of the decoration. 9-92284 (1,250 – 2,250)
